Skip through the game is a type of Glitch in the Spyro series. It is often utilized in speed runs.

The glitch allows the user to bypass parts of the game by accessing points they normally couldn't. Most common in Spyro 2: Ripto's Rage, the Double Jump glitch, it is possible to access places such as Crush's Dungeon before collecting all the Talismans, as well as bypassing Moneybags to reach Aquaria Towers.

In the Sunken Ruins in Spyro: A Hero's Tail, it's also possible to get through one part of the temple without needing 24 Light Gems.
